We are excited for our next phase of growth and have an opportunity for you to join our team as a Senior Talent Coordinator.   This role will be a part of the Talent Acquisition team and will partner directly with Talent Partners, hiring managers, and candidates throughout various stages of the recruitment process.  The individual will be responsible for scheduling interviews, project management, and driving process excellence, to ensure a positive candidate experience.  They will be a part of an experienced, collaborative, and fun team that is passionate about PagerDuty’s success.  How You Impact Our Vision Customer Orientation: coordinating with multiple stakeholders to manage the scheduling of interviews, background checks, and offer creation across various functions or geographies.  Quickly and effectively solving problems; presenting a cheerful, positive manner with hiring teams and candidates throughout the process.   Project Management: successfully and independently leading cross functional TA projects towards completion   Thoroughness: ensuring data integrity of applicant tracking system, interview documentation, email correspondence, and offer letters. Providing recommendations for process improvements or efficiencies as we continue to scale.   Prioritization: demonstrating outstanding time management, prioritization, and organizational skills; multitasking and managing priorities within restricted timeframes Communication: effectively communicating both verbally and in writing with stakeholders of all levels; tailoring communications based on audience Adaptability: maintaining a sense of calm when under pressure and/or experiencing rapidly changing or uncertain conditions;  About You 3+ years of administrative, customer service,  or scheduling experience Project Management experience  Experience collaborating with cross functional teams to drive a project or task to completion Strong interpersonal savvy and self-awareness with strong written and verbal communication skills Proven attention to detail and the ability to effectively handle multiple priorities with a sense of urgency, along with the ability to problem-solve when appropriate Ability to handle ambiguity with ease Prior experience with Applicant Tracking Systems or Greenhouse PagerDuty is a flexible, hybrid workplace. The base salary range for this position is 52,000 - 73,000 CAD. This role may also be eligible for bonus, commission, equity, and/or benefits.  Our base salary ranges are determined by role, level, and location. The range, which is subject to change based on primary work location, reflects the minimum and maximum base salary we expect to pay newly hired employees for the position.  Within the range, we determine pay for an individual based on a number of factors including market location, job-related knowledge, skills/competencies and experience.  Your recruiter can share more about the specific offerings for this role, as well as the salary range for your primary work location during the hiring process.                Not sure if you qualify? (NYSE:PD) is a global leader in digital operations management. The PagerDuty Operations Cloud revolutionizes how critical work gets done, and powers the agility that drives digital transformation. Customers rely on the PagerDuty Operations Cloud to compress costs, accelerate productivity, win revenue, sustain seamless digital experiences, and earn customer trust. More than half of the Fortune 500 and more than two thirds of the Fortune 100 trust PagerDuty including Cisco, Cox Automotive, DoorDash, Electronic Arts, Genentech, Shopify, Zoom and more.
